    There was almost no action but only dialogues and drama and it was glorious 50 minutes. They nailed Mark’s PTSD, and opening scene was much more fleshed out and probable therefore more impactful than in comics. Thragg’s appearance has also vastly benefited from all those additional scenes. Mark’s choice cements him as a full blooded person, rather than just another god superhero.

    All Nolan’s scenes were great. He has clearly changed and regrets his choices, but also still selfishly wants forgiveness. He seems not to grasp how much death and suffering has he caused among common people, but at least he is on a good path.
